Tough people have been produced in Ayrshire – including many young footballers and many canny managers.
On the first day of this season, the match in the Ayrshire League between Irvine Meadow and Glenafton was stopped mid-way through the second half by a 76 year old woman storming on the pitch.
Apparently she had sent her husband into the ground to complain that her driveway was blocked by a supporters car, only for him to be told to F Off by a Meadow supporter. She then invaded, forcing the game to be stopped and the announcement of the offending car registration over the tannoy. Nevertheless the car was still not moved until after the final whistle.

There wasn’t just anger – the old lady was extremely polite to the Glens goalkeeper Gary Matthews describing him as a big handsome goalkeepie.

The club official and unofficial internet sites were then full of speculations : Was she drunk? being one line of enquiry. No she was blind, being the retort.
